This post compares Fair Oaks, California to Prunedale, California across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Fair Oaks (CDP) Prunedale (CDP)
Population 30,704 20,928
Income (median) $67,813 $46,463
Home Value (median) $417,500 $451,300
White 85% 64%
Black 2% 1%
Asian 4% 3%
With Kids 25% 38%
Age (median) 46 37
Rentals 34% 25%
